Some archaeologists speculate that the Americas might have been initially colonized between 40,000 and 25,000 years ago. However, to support this theory it is necessary to explain the absence of generally accepted habitation sites for that time interval in what is now the United States. Australia, which has a smaller land area than the United State, has many such sites, supporting the generally accepted claim that the continent was colonized by humans at least 40,000 years ago. Australia is less densely populated (resulting in lower chances of discovering sites) and with its overall greater aridity would have presented conditions less favorable for hunter-gatherer occupation. Proportionally, at least as much land area has been lost from the coastal regions of Australia because of postglacial sea-level rise as in the United States, so any coastal archaeological record in Australia should have been depleted about as much as a coastal record in the United States. Since there are so many resource-rich rivers leading inland from the United States coastlines, it seems implausible that a growing population of humans would have confined itself to coasts for thousands of years. If inhabitants were present 25,000 years ago, the chances of their appearing in the archaeological record would seem to be greater than for Australia.
The author of the passage implies that, in what is now the United States, archaeological evidence of inhabitation in the period from 40,000 to 25,000 years ago is lacking because that region
选项
A、had its oldest habitation sites inundated following a postglacial rise in sea level
B、had many resource-rich rivers that facilitated the dispersal of early inhabitants from an initial concentration in coastal areas
C、was sparsely populated until about 25,000 years ago
D、was colonized less than 25,000 years ago
E、was inhabited only by hunter-gatherers until 25,000 years ago
答案
D
解析
根据本文最后的结论,美洲之所以没有遗址,是因为在40,000年到25,000年之前没有人居住,因此人类的居住只能发生在晚于25,000年前。
